Default Suspension lift question

I have a stock 2000 LS4x4 wanting to add a suspension lift. Does anyone know if this will give me 1-3 in in the rear or the front. Without anything else. And if I do need something else what is it?

The leaf shackles will give you 2" in the rear. The torsion keys lift the front without bottoming out the adjuster bolt. Front will be adjustable but 2" is the most you should go. Rough Country has a kit that comes with new upper controls arms to help with alignment and ball joint wear and a differential drop bracket to reduce angles on the cv shafts.
